The outage exposed that the old version accepted unauthenticated replication handshakes on the internal segment. Upgrade closes this; TLS becomes mandatory between nodes. Security reviewer: verify cert rotation intervals, confirm the replication listener binds only to the mesh interface, and sign off on the tightened handshake timeouts. Rollback window is 48 hours post-cutover. The broker tuning constants proposed for the upgraded cluster are listed below.

limits module of fajof-yadup:
QUOTAS = {
    "oliael": 10,
    "druwyn": 1,
}

## FAQ: Why did my plugin's documents disappear from search overnight?

The Searchwright platform runs a full reindex of all plugin-contributed documents nightly between 01:00 and 03:00. If your plugin's `describeIndexable()` hook throws or times out during that window, its documents are dropped from the new index rather than carried forward. Check the reindex report for your plugin namespace first; most failures are schema mismatches after an upgrade. If the report shows no errors, contact the search platform team.

escalation mailbox, bagef-bagag: oliax.drumir.jorath@crelvolabs.test

Hi Marisol,

Before I head off on leave, here's where we are with the leased laptops going back to Fenwick Rentals. All twelve units from the Braybrook office are wiped, boxed, and stacked in the storage room by the kitchen. Tomas has checked the serials against the lease sheet and everything matches. The chargers are in the grey crate on top — don't let anyone raid it for spares! Pickup is booked for Thursday morning. The courier will need the hand-over instruction below.

dispatch memo: the sorius tamius courier leaves the praeth ledger at gate 4873 under passcode 928014